Indirect Inhibition of Toll-like Receptor and Type I Interferon Responses by ITAM-Coupled Receptors and Integrins

TL;DR: This work shows that high-avidity ligation of ITAM-coupled beta2 integrins and FcgammaRs in macrophages inhibited type I interferon receptor and Toll-like receptor (TLR) signaling and induced expression of interleukin-10 (IL-10) and delineate a signaling pathway important for deactivation of macrophage.

Proliferative lesions and metalloproteinase activity in murine lupus nephritis mediated by type I interferons and macrophages

TL;DR: A model of polyinosinic: polycytidylic acid-accelerated lupus nephritis in NZB/W mice is described that is characterized by severe glomerular proliferative lesions with de novo crescent formation, findings that are linked with decreased survival and adverse outcomes in l upus.
